We rely heavily on volunteers and can place you in the middle of the action marshaling the race segments. \nCurious about Enduro Mountain Bike Racing? Not sure how an Enduro race works? Let us help you get your feet wet with the Ozark Enduro LITE Series. A short summer series of 3 beginner friendly enduro races. All rider abilities are welcome but the Ozark Enduro Lite Series is aimed at introducing new folks to the awesome sport of Enduro racing. \nWhat is Enduro Racing? Enduro racing is primarily downhill timed segments\, ranging anywhere from just less than a minute per stage to up to 5-6 minutes that may require some pedaling. A typical Ozark Enduro Lite race will consist of 5-7 downhill segments. Your time will start when you enter the top of a segment and will end when you reach the bottom of that segment. There will be connecting routes to transition between each segment that will not be timed. Only the segments are timed. Riders often ride with groups and make new friends while enjoying the trails during the transfers. After completing all the downhill segments\, your total time will be compared with the times of other riders to see how you did. \nWhat Equipment do I need? You will be required to have a fully functional mountain bike with off-road tires and a proper\, certified helmet. Full face helmets are recommended but not mandatory. Other recommended items are gloves\, eye protection\, knee pads\, elbow pads. We also strongly encourage carrying the necessary items for minor bike repair such as tire plugs\, tubes\, CO2\, spare chain links. Not sure what type of bike you need? Nearly any type will work\, hard tail (no rear suspension) or full suspension xc to enduro or trail bikes. \nHow long are the races? There will be aid stations\, however\, it is important to carry enough water and nutrition to last throughout the race. Typical durations will be anywhere from 2-4 hours depending on the course and each rider’s ability. You should be capable of riding 8 to 10 miles and climbing up 1000 feet of NWA green and blue trails. \nHow do I know the course? We will release the course maps on our website and social media for each venue. The courses will be marked with course arrows and signs to help you navigate. In addition you can download the course maps into your GPS device if you have one\, but not required.
